sorting problems in excel
I have a subscription that makes a new list every month. It has a list of songs from four seperate discs with title names, artist names, dates, disc numbers and other criteria. I have cut and pasted the lists together in excel but it will only sort within each individual disc and not as a whole list. example. I have 100 discs with 18 songs on it each disc is numbered 1 - 100 I have everything pasted on one sheet as I received them in chronological order I want to have the entire list alphabetize by artist but when I try my result is that it will only alphabetize each artist list within each individual disc not the entire list as a whole. when prompted I ask it to include all cells to the left and right yet I dont get the right results what am I not getting? -- mokachu |
sorting problems in excel
Try selecting the whole range first--don't let excel guess where it should end.
Then use data|sort to sort that selection. mokachu wrote: I have a subscription that makes a new list every month.
